**How do I find my nearest CO-OPS station?**
Visit tidesandcurrents.noaa.gov/map to find your nearest station and its ID number. Major stations include 8518750 (NYC), 9414290 (San Francisco), 8723214 (Virginia Key, Miami).

**What is CO-OPS?**
CO-OPS stands for Center for Operational Oceanographic Products and Services, a branch of NOAA that manages a national network of coastal stations providing marine environmental data.
